6 pm - Portraits, Self-Portraits, + Re-Portraits
Danforth Lecture Hall, 3rd Floor
Joseph Chazan shares his personal inspiration for NetWorks 2008, a series of exhibitions and documentation celebrating the work of 16 contemporary Rhode Island visual artists. Following Dr. Chazan, photographer Salvatore Mancini discusses his body of work, which ranges from landscape essays to industrial archaeology. This lecture is free an open to the public.
7pm - From Film To Graphic Novel: David Polonsky
Michael P. Metcalf Auditorium, Chace Center
Art director on the Academy Award-nominated film, Waltz With Bashir, illustrator David Polonsky (http://www.dpolonsky.com/) talks about his aesthetic approach related to the film and recently released graphic novel based on the film. $8 non-Museum-members; free tickets for Museum members, RISD, Brown + Roger William Communities with ID can be picked up at the Chace Center Lobby after 5:30pm. Book signing following the lecture.
